What is Sacred Touch

Sacred Touch is an approach to somatic-based healing using non-sexual touch. I use cuddle and rope therapy rooted in trauma-informed care and my ancestral practice of curanderismo. My work focuses on creating a safe, consensual, and nurturing space where emotional, somatic, and spiritual healing can occur. All services are strictly non-sexual. My practice centers on emotional and spiritual support, nervous system regulation, grounding, and human connection. I follow clear professional boundaries that allow us to maintain a supportive-based relationship with your needs at the center.


What is cuddle therapy?

Cuddle therapy is a professional service using non-sexual touch to promote relaxation, emotional support, and connection. Platonic touch is a powerful tool for releasing oxytocin, the "bonding" hormone. This "feel-good" hormone can help lower stress and anxiety, increase feelings of safety and connection, and even activate the parasympathetic nervous system- the part of the body response for rest, digestion, and emotional repair. Professional cuddling is different from other forms of cuddling, such as romantic or platonic, because of the intentional focus of connection, presence, and consent all based on your unique goals and needs.

What is rope therapy?

Rope therapy is a gentle, therapeutic practice using rope to foster connection, relaxation, and emotional release. Rope therapy integrates rope work with a trauma-informed touch therapy practice to co-create a non-sexual rope session. These sessions are designed to reconnect the body, breath, and internal sense of self.


Rope is intentionally used through simple holds, wraps, or harnesses to apply comforting and secure pressure to the body. This sensation helps regulate the nervous system, promote mindfulness, and gently explore trusts and surrender. Rope therapy carries risks cuddle therapy doesn't. I practice the following to mitigate risk involved with rope:

  • All rope work is done on the floor or a wide seated space to prevent falling.

  • We check the tension/tightness of the hold through the session.

  • I tie with moderate tension and over clothing to reduce rope marks.

  • Conversation and consent on what ties you would like, your limits, boundaries, and what to do if you want out of the tie.


What ancestral practices do you use?

Curanderismo is a traditional healing practiced rooted in Indigenous, African, and Spanish traditions. In the introduction to Woman Who Glows in the Dark by Elena Avila, Clarissa Pinkola Estes writes that curanderismo "does not separate the soul and spirit from the body. It is medicine and spirituality practiced simultaneously." The center of the healing practice in curanderismo is the relationship between the healer and those they work with. This is why I take the time to explore what your goals for cuddle or rope therapy are, where in the body you're carrying your emotional experiences, and what types of teach invite connection and release for you. I may integrate, always with your consent, practices such as limpias (energy healing), prayer, guided visualization, or breathwork among other tools.


I'm also open to including tools or practices from your culture that are supportive of your needs. We can discuss what this would look like prior to your session.


How do I know if cuddle or rope therapy is for me?

Cuddle and rope therapy is for anyone seeking a safe, nurturing, and healing environment to experience human connection. People of all backgrounds, identities, abilities, and experiences are welcome. Cuddle or rope therapy may be particularly beneficial to you if you're a tactile or sensory person, if you're looking for a non-traditional approach to healing, or if you simply enjoy safe and consensual human connection.
